MSComm1.RThreshold 的值时,是不会产生Oncomm的Receive事件的改成下面试试Private Sub Command1_Click() MSComm1.Settings = "9600,N,8,1" '设置波特率、校验位、数据位、停止位的字符串 MSComm1.CommPort = 1 '决定串口号 MSComm1.InputLen = 0 ' 告诉控件读入整个缓冲区 MSComm1.PortOpen = True '打开...
Private Sub Form_Load() ' . . . . . . . . 初始化设置 MSComm1.CommPort = 1 '...使用Com1 口 MSComm1.Settings = "9600,n,8,1" '. ..设置通讯参数 MSComm1.InBufferSize = 3 ' 设置接收寄存器等待读取的字符数为3 MSComm1.RThreshold = 0 ' 初始化为不产生OnComm 事件 MSComm1.PortOpen...